Handing over the ChipTrace timing-chip reader ahead of the Oakmere Marathon. The reader service polls mat antennas every 200 ms and pushes split times to the results queue. Two known quirks: duplicate reads within the dedupe window are silently dropped (expected), and a cold antenna sometimes reports zero signal for the first minute after power-on — wait before escalating.

Support should not change settings mid-race; any adjustment requires a service restart. For reference, the current production configuration values are as follows.

service settings:
PELATH_PIN=5541
PELATH_TENANT=eliath
PELATH_METRICS_HOST=metrics.pelath.qorveltech.example
PELATH_SEAL=seal_2e786e59
PELATH_STANDBY_TEAM=eliius

Project Helmsgate, the internal billing consolidation effort at Norrel Systems, remains four months behind schedule. Root causes: underscoped data migration and the loss of two senior engineers mid-quarter. The revised plan moves go-live to Q2 next year, with a frozen scope and weekly steering reviews. Budget impact is contained within the existing contingency. No customer-facing commitments are affected. Your first steering session is scheduled for week three. The confidential context on dependencies and staffing plans follows below.

management briefing: Only 33 of the 205 pilot accounts renewed Kasath, so a churn review is set for October 17. Weniusek Logistics is in early talks to buy Holethax Freight for about $345.6 million.

Subject: Autocomplete index cut-over — done!

Hey, quick recap for you since you're just joining. We finally moved the Quillbird autocomplete index off the creaky old Mossgate nodes and onto the new Tidepool cluster. Lookups that used to take 400ms are now under 30ms, and the nightly rebuild finishes before midnight instead of lunchtime. A few prefix edge cases still need watching, so keep an eye on the latency panel. Here's what the service is currently running with.

settings of fahag-haduf:
[ulaox]
port = 8443
region = south-2
host = ulaox.lumiccorp.internal
timeout_ms = 500
retries = 8